The Core Mechanics: How Cryptocurrency Actually Works
To write an effective essay, you must first demystify the technology. Cryptocurrency is not merely "digital money"; it is a protocol-driven system that operates without a central authority, such as a government or a bank.
Understanding Blockchain Technology
At its simplest, a blockchain is a digital, immutable ledger that records transactions across a network of computers. Every time a transaction occurs, it is bundled with others into a "block." Once this block is verified by the network, it is linked to the previous block, forming a chronological chain. Because this ledger is distributed (held by thousands of nodes simultaneously), it is virtually impossible to alter historical data, ensuring transparency and trust.The Role of Cryptography
The "crypto" in cryptocurrency refers to cryptography, the science of securing communications and data. Cryptography ensures that the ownership of assets is verifiable and that transactions are secure. Through the use of public and private keys, users can prove they own their digital assets without revealing their identity, providing a unique blend of pseudonymity and security that traditional banking systems lack.Consensus Mechanisms: Proof of Work vs. Proof of Stake
For a decentralized network to agree on the state of the ledger, it requires a consensus mechanism.- Proof of Work (PoW): Miners compete to solve complex mathematical puzzles to validate transactions, a process that secures the network but consumes significant energy (e.g., Bitcoin).
- Proof of Stake (PoS): Validators are chosen based on the number of coins they hold and are willing to "stake" as collateral, offering a more energy-efficient alternative (e.g., Ethereum).
Strategic Essay Ideas for Students
If you are struggling to find a unique angle for your assignment, consider these research-driven topics that explore the intersection of technology and society.
1. The Environmental Impact of Digital Assets
Analyze the energy consumption of Bitcoin mining compared to traditional financial systems. Does the innovation of blockchain justify its carbon footprint, or is the industry moving toward sustainable consensus mechanisms?2. Decentralized Finance (DeFi) vs. Traditional Banking
Explore how DeFi protocols are removing intermediaries from lending, borrowing, and trading. Discuss whether these systems pose a genuine threat to the stability of the global banking sector or if they are simply a niche evolution.3. The Future of Central Bank Digital Currencies (CBDCs)
Investigate how governments are responding to the rise of private cryptocurrencies by developing their own CBDCs. How do these government-backed digital currencies differ from Bitcoin in terms of privacy and state control?4. Cryptocurrency as a Hedge Against Inflation
Examine the argument that Bitcoin acts as "digital gold." Analyze historical data regarding inflation rates and the price performance of major cryptocurrencies during periods of economic instability.---
Tips for Researching and Finding High-Quality PDF Downloads
Academic writing requires credible sources. When searching for "how cryptocurrency works essay ideas pdf download," follow these strategies to ensure you are citing peer-reviewed or authoritative materials:
Utilize Google Scholar: Filter your searches by "PDF" to find academic papers. Use search terms like "cryptocurrency blockchain consensus mechanisms peer-reviewed"* to narrow your results.
- Access Institutional Repositories: Many universities publish white papers and research briefs on their websites. These are often the most reliable sources for explaining technical concepts.
- Search for White Papers: The original Bitcoin White Paper by Satoshi Nakamoto is a primary source document. Reading the primary literature is often more insightful than relying on secondary blog posts.
- Verify Source Credibility: Always check the author’s background. Are they affiliated with a reputable university, a financial research firm, or an established tech organization? Avoid relying solely on promotional content from exchange platforms.

The Future of Cryptocurrency: Analytical Considerations
As we look toward the future, the integration of smart contracts—self-executing contracts with the terms directly written into code—promises to revolutionize industries beyond finance, including real estate, supply chain management, and legal services. Understanding these applications will elevate your essay from a basic summary to a forward-thinking analysis.
However, students must also remain objective. The volatility of the market, regulatory uncertainty, and the risk of cyber-attacks are critical counter-arguments that should be addressed in any balanced academic paper. By acknowledging both the transformative potential and the systemic risks of cryptocurrency, your writing will demonstrate the critical thinking skills expected at the high school and collegiate levels.
